Based on the play: Hamlet / by William Shakespeare ; as translated into Russian by Boris Pasternak. Originally produced as a motion picture in 1964. English language credits from subtitles. Russian language title transliterated from screen. Booklet includes 3 short biographies by Alissa Simon (of Grigori Kozintsev, Boris Pasternak, & Dmitri Shostakovich) and an essay by Mark Sokolyansky ("Grigori Kozintsev's Hamlet and King Lear"). Innokenti Smoktunovsky, Mikhail Nazvanov, Elsa Radzin, Yuri Tolubeyev, Anastasia Vertinskaya.
Summary:
Hamlet, a prince of medieval-era Denmark, senses treachery behind his royal father's death.
